Consistent with the IMB's commitment to publish a report on the usage of veterinary antimicrobial agents sold in Ireland each year, a Report on the 2010 situation may be obtained in the following link Veterinary News Update on Antimicrobial Surveillance. This exercise of annual reporting and uploading national data to a pan-European database held by the European Medicines Agency (EMA) is part of the EU Commission's initiative known as the 'ESVAC' project.
The goal of this initiative is to gather information on the use of veterinary antimicrobials throughout the EU. By this means, scientific opinion on the use of antimicrobials can be better informed and any risk factors for the potential spread of antimicrobials resistance in animals can be quantified. The ESVAC follows closely the advice of world bodies that such data can be helpful in interpreting resistance surveillance data and can assist in the ability of government bodies to respond to problems of antimicrobial resistance in a precise and targeted way.
